trace route , request timed out ?

i have just ran a few trace routes to my isps, website, keep getting request timed out, could there be a problem on theiir network or my end , many thanks

Tracing route to madasafish.com [212.159.8.56]
over a maximum of 30 hops:

1 * * * Request timed out.
2 * * * Request timed out.
3 * * * Request timed out.
4 * * * Request timed out.
5 * * * Request timed out.
6 * * * Request timed out.
7 * * * Request timed out.
8 * * * Request timed out.
9 48 ms 48 ms 50 ms madasafish.com [212.159.8.56]

    thinkbroadband use a different ISP than yourself, so the first lot of 'hops' will go via different routers. Some ISP block pings to prevent abuse.

    It could also be your router filtering out the information, do you use a Linksys ADSL/Cable/Wireless router?
